Abstract:
OBJECTIVE: To investigate olfactory dysfunction (OD) in patients with mild coronavirus disease 2019 (COVID-19) through patient-reported outcome questionnaires and objective psychophysical testing.
METHODS: COVID-19 patients with self-reported sudden-onset OD were recruited. Epidemiological and clinical data were collected. Nasal complaints were evaluated with the sinonasal outcome-22. Subjective olfactory and gustatory status was evaluated with the National Health and Nutrition Examination Survey. Objective OD was evaluated using psychophysical tests.
RESULTS: Eighty-six patients completed the study. The most common symptoms were fatigue (72.9%), headache (60.0%), nasal obstruction (58.6%), and postnasal drip (48.6%). Total loss of smell was self-reported by 61.4% of patients. Objective olfactory testings identified 41 anosmic (47.7%), 12 hyposmic (14.0%), and 33 normosmic (38.3%) patients. There was no correlation between the objective test results and subjective reports of nasal obstruction or postnasal drip.
CONCLUSIONS: A significant proportion of COVID-19 patients reporting OD do not have OD on objective testing.
摘要:
目的:通过患者报告的结局问卷和客观的心理物理测试,调查2019年轻度冠状病毒病(COVID-19)患者的嗅觉功能障碍(OD)。
方法:招募自我报告突发性OD的COVID-19患者。收集流行病学和临床数据。用鼻窦结果-22评估鼻腔不适。通过国家健康和营养检查调查评估主观嗅觉和味觉状态。使用心理物理测试评估目标OD。

结论:报告OD的COVID-19患者中有很大一部分在客观测试中没有OD。
